(2015) Made by Ogier, this is classic Rhône Syrah, the nose somehow marrying a velvety pool of deep black fruit with lift of tobacco, fresh-cracked black pepper and spice. In the mouth it has delicious balance. It is briary and sappy to an extent, giving energy and life in the mouth, but the smoothing note of fleshy plum and cherry, and then that spice coming through again, gives it a long, balanced finish.
